A prestigious university in Liverpool seeks a committed Theatre Technician to ensure the smooth operation of surgical theatres in the Small Animal Teaching Hospital. You will manage equipment, maintain infection control standards, and support surgical teams, contributing to the teaching of veterinary students.

Candidates should have strong teamwork and organisational skills. This is a full-time entry-level position offering benefits such as holidays and a pension.

How to prepare for a job interview at University of Liverpool

✨Know Your Stuff

Make sure you brush up on your knowledge of theatre operations and equipment management. Familiarise yourself with common surgical procedures and infection control standards, as these will likely come up in the interview.

✨Show Your Team Spirit

Since teamwork is key in this role, be ready to share examples of how you've successfully worked in a team before. Think about specific situations where you contributed to a group effort, especially in high-pressure environments.

✨Ask Smart Questions

Prepare thoughtful questions about the role and the hospital's approach to teaching veterinary students. This shows your genuine interest in the position and helps you understand if it's the right fit for you.

✨Dress the Part

Even though it’s a technical role, first impressions matter! Dress smartly and professionally for the interview. It reflects your seriousness about the position and respect for the institution.
